Health and human service organizations face increasing pressure to measure outcomes using data-driven performance standards. To meet this challenge, executive teams are finding that continuous quality and performance improvement (QI/PI) functions can serve as an organization’s clinical geo-positioning system (GPS). This is critical to the future of quality improvement functions. To demonstrate a quantifiable value proposition that aligns with clinical and business objectives, QI/PI functions must evolve or they may be viewed as peripheral . . .
